Since the rearward weight distribution of the BikeE design heavily loads the rear wheel, I suggest a
wide box section rim such as the Sun Rhyno-Lite or Velocity Taipan. Because the 3x7 hub has a large
flange diameter and the rim has a relatively small inside diameter, have it laced two-cross to
reduce the angle of spokes entering the rim. Use high quality stainless steel spokes and have the
wheel properly tensioned and stress relieved by a competent wheel builder.

I have had a hand built 2-cross, 14 Ga. stainless steel spoke, Sun Rhyno-Lite rim, SRAM (nee Sachs)
Spectro 3x7 rear wheel on the back of a RANS Wave/Tailwind for several thousand miles and it is
still as true as when I purchased it, and spoke tension has not decreased by any detectable amount.

Click on the recumbent rims choice on the left side. They have 5 (YES---FIVE)different rims in the
406 size. They also have one 451 rim and one 349 rim. These guys are pushing into the recumbent
market and I say great. They deserve our business. I have a 559 Velocity Razor on the rear of my
Haluzak and it is a great rim. I have the black with machined sidewalls. Good luck.
